The problem this solves is narrow and very familiar. You spend a wash day getting the curls right, you sleep on them, and by breakfast the pattern has gone soft on one side and frizzy on the other.

Comeback Curl is a spray rather than a cream, so it rehydrates without adding weight to hair that already has product in it. Pure shea butter is in the formula, which is why it moisturises rather than just wetting the hair down.

  • Brings bounce and definition back to next-day curls
  • Smooths the cuticle, so frizz drops and shine returns
  • Extends a style by days instead of forcing another wash
  • Light enough not to build up over several mornings

Mist over the sections that have lost shape, scrunch with damp hands, and leave it to dry. The 12 oz / 355 ml bottle is the right format for something that lives on a bedside table rather than in the shower.

Application tips

Morning hair, before anything else. Spray onto the sections that have flattened, mostly the back of the head and whichever side you slept on, then cup each piece and squeeze upward.

Do not soak the whole head, and leave the roots alone unless they are genuinely frizzy. Let it dry naturally rather than rushing it with heat.

Results

The curl pattern comes back where it had dropped, and the bounce returns without the hair going anywhere near a shower.

Frizz smooths over and the shine lifts on lengths that had gone dull overnight. It buys a couple more days out of a set, which is the whole reason a revitaliser earns space on the shelf.
